What is Mobile Car Key Cutting?
Mobile car key cutting refers to the procedure of crafting new keys for vehicles on-site, normally using specialized equipment. Rather than requiring clients to check out a standard locksmith shop or dealership, mobile locksmiths take a trip directly to the client's area, whether it be at home, work, or somewhere else. This service shows particularly useful in scenarios where car keys are lost, broken, or malfunctioning.
Why is Mobile Car Key Cutting Necessary?
Unlike traditional metal keys, contemporary vehicles typically employ key fobs, transponder keys, and smart keys that require specific programming to function. In scenarios where these keys end up being damaged or lost, an expert mobile car key cutter can effectively solve the problem without the customer requiring to navigate the inconvenience of towing their vehicle to a car dealership.

The process of mobile car key cutting includes a number of steps, guaranteeing a reputable and effective outcome for the customer. Understanding these actions can illuminate why professional help is essential:

Assessment of Key Type: The locksmith assesses the type of key required, whether it is a standard metal key, a transponder key, or a smart key.

Confirmation: Customers need to offer evidence of ownership and, if relevant, identification for the locksmith to proceed. This step is necessary to avoid unapproved key duplication.

Key Cutting: Using customized cutting equipment, the locksmith creates a brand-new key based upon the specific requirements of the vehicle. This may include copying an existing key or programming a brand-new key to match the vehicle's immobilizer system.

Programming: For transponder keys or key fobs, the locksmith will configure the key to ensure it synchronizes with the vehicle's electronic system.

Evaluating: The locksmith will evaluate the brand-new key to confirm that it runs correctly, guaranteeing that it can unlock the doors and begin the engine.

For how long does it take to cut a car key?
The time required for mobile car key cutting varies based upon the key type but generally takes in between 15 to 30 minutes.
2. Do I need to be present during the key cutting?
Yes, it is important for the vehicle owner to be present for identity confirmation and to offer evidence of ownership.
3. Can mobile locksmiths program transponder keys?
Yes, mobile locksmith professionals have the tools and abilities needed to program transponder keys on-site.
4. Are mobile locksmith services offered 24/7?
Lots of mobile locksmith professionals provide 24/7 services for emergencies, however it's best to confirm accessibility ahead of time.
5. Is mobile car key cutting more expensive than going to a dealer?
Typically, mobile locksmith professionals provide a more economical service than dealers due to lower overhead costs.
